Ice -- Ice is a dark black/tan un-spayed female.  She is about 12 months old.  She is very, very, VERY active but very sweet too.  She is perpetual motion so if you want a calm laid back dog, SHE IS NOT IT!  She is good with people and other dogs but, may be a little hyper for little timid dogs at first.  I am not sure exactly what she thinks of cats.  She is easy to train because of her extreme ball drive and willingness to please but can be frustrating because of her hyper activity.  She is out of my Raven / Dierk breeding. 

She has already PennHip scored, has been microchipped, started in basic obedience, crate trained, housebroken, and spoiled.  She would make an exceptional agility dog, a great flyball dog, or she has also had the foundation laid for being a good protection dog as well though her bites are a little chewy.  She is a good barker and will alert on command, however, she has a tendency to take more shallow bites when doing tug or sleeve work.  She has been introduced to narcotics training (and is scheduled to go back to training if she does not leave before then)

She loves attention, loves to travel, and is absolutely crazy about the water.
